Webster Financial Corp. (
WBS
): Executive Vice President and CFO Glenn I. Macinnes Bought
5,000 Shares
Executive Vice President and CFO of Webster Financial Corp. (
WBS
) Glenn I Macinnes bought 5,000 shares on 10/19/2012 at an
average price of $21.83. Webster Financial Corp. is a multiple
bank holding company which, thru its subsidiary, is engaged
primarily in the business attracting deposits from the general
public and investing these funds in loans for the purchase,
construction or refinancing of one-to-four family homes. Webster
Financial Corp. has a market cap of $1.94 billion; its shares
were traded at around $22.08 with a P/E ratio of 12.47 and P/S
ratio of 2.21. The dividend yield of Webster Financial Corp.
stocks is 1.81%.
Webster Financial Corp. announced net income available to common
shareholders of $44.4 million, or $0.48 per diluted share, for
the quarter ended Sept. 30, 2012 compared to $40.6 million, or
$0.44 per diluted share, for the quarter ended June 30, 2012 and
$41.4 million, or $0.45 per diluted share, for the quarter ended
Sept. 30, 2011.

Cypress Semiconductor Corporation (
CY
): CFO Brad W. Buss Bought 20,000 Shares
CFO of Cypress Semiconductor Corporation (
CY
) Brad W. Buss bought 20,000 shares on 10/19/2012 at an average
price of $9.69. Cypress Semiconductor Corporation designs,
develops, manufactures and markets a broad line of
high-performance digital and mixed-signal integrated circuits for
a range of markets, including data communications,
telecommunications, computers and instrumentation systems.
Cypress Semiconductor Corporation has a market cap of $1.47
billion; its shares were traded at around $9.89 with a P/E ratio
of 34.1 and P/S ratio of 1.48. The dividend yield of Cypress
Semiconductor Corporation stocks is 4.45%.

VOXX International Corp. (
VOXX
): Executive Vice President and CFO for Klipsch Group Inc.
Frederick L. Farrar Bought 7,000 Shares
Executive Vice President and CFO for Klipsch Group Inc. of VOXX
International Corp (
VOXX
) Frederick L. Farrar bought 7,000 shares on 10/23/2012 at an
average price of $6.04. VOXX International Corp. is engaged in
marketing automobile sound, vehicle security, mobile video
systems, and consumer electronics products. Voxx International
Corp. has a market cap of $129.57 million; its shares were traded
at around $6.12 with a P/E ratio of 5.19 and P/S ratio of 0.18.
VOXX International Corp. announced financial results for its
fiscal 2013 second quarter ended Aug. 31, 2012. Net sales for the
fiscal 2013 second quarter were $191.7 million, an increase of
21.1% compared to net sales of $158.3 million in the comparable
year ago period. Net income for the quarter ended Aug. 31, 2012
was $3.7 million or net income per diluted share of $0.16 as
compared to net income of $3.4 million and net income per diluted
share of $0.15 for the period ended Aug. 31, 2011.

Emmis Communications Corp. (
EMMS
): Executive Vice President, COO and CFO Patrick M. Walsh Bought
5,500 Shares
Executive Vice President, COO and CFO of Emmis Communications
Corp. (
EMMS
) Patrick M. Walsh bought 5,500 shares on 10/25/2012 at an
average price of $1.96. Emmis Communications Corp. is a
diversified media company with radio broadcasting and magazine
publishing operations and pending approval from the FCC,
television broadcasting operations. Emmis Communications Corp.
has a market cap of $74.44 million; its shares were traded at
around $1.91 with and P/S ratio of 0.32.
Emmis Communications Corp. announced results for its second
fiscal quarter ending August 31, 2012. Net revenue for the second
fiscal quarter increased 1 percent, from $54.4 million to $55.0
million. Diluted net income per common share from continuing
operations was ($0.08), compared to ($0.15) for the same quarter
of the prior year.
